P6384High proportion of ischemic strokes may be due to low adherence to oral anticoagulation guidelines among patients with atrial fibrillation and stroke risk factors

Abstract

Background: Oral anticoagulation is highly effective for preventing stroke in patients with atrial fibrillation (AF) and stroke risk factors. However, the proportion of ischemic strokes occurring in patients with AF who did not adhere to guideline recommendations for anticoagulation is not well understood. Purpose: We sought to analyze oral anticoagulation utilization among patients with a recent ischemic stroke and a prior diagnosis of AF in an effort to better understand the potential for stroke prevention through better guideline adherence. Methods: Using deidentified Optum EHR data from 2011–2016, we included cardiovascular disease patients with ischemic stroke (ICD-9 codes 433.x/434.x/436.x or ICD-10 codes I63.x/I65.x/I66.x) and a prior history of AF. Subsequent analysis was limited to those indicated for oral anticoagulation (i.e., CHADS2 scores ≥2). Anticoagulant prescription in the year prior to the index ischemic stroke was assessed as a function of CHADS2 score. Results: A total of 46,230 ischemic stroke patients with a prior history of AF were identified. Among these, 34,657 (75.0%) had CHADS2 scores ≥2 prior to the index stroke – a group where existing guidelines give strong recommendation to anticoagulate. While anticoagulant utilization was low across all evaluated CHADS2 scores, it was lowest among patients with CHADS2 scores of 2 or 3 prior to the index stroke (27.2% and 36.9%, respectively, line graph). Patients with these CHADS2 scores accounted for the 84.8% of anticoagulant-eligible patients (bar graphs).
